## Summary
Donald Asogu Adjeroh is a male computer scientist and information scientist affiliated with West Virginia University. He earned a Ph.D. from The Chinese University of Hong Kong in 1997 under doctoral advisor Moon-Chuen Lee. His fields of work include information science, bioinformatics, computational biology, multimedia information systems, data compression, video processing, and biometrics.
